HARBOUR BOARD COMMITTEE.

A meeting of the members of the Works and Tariff Committee was hold yesterday afternoon at tho Harbour Board Olllces, when thoro were present, Me^ra M. Niocol (Chairman)i T. Henderson, A. J. Entrlcan, and E. Bell.

Tho foreman of works reported upon tho designs of hilt minis at» KuunnMed. stating the estimate of cost appeared correct, but he was tmtUfied tho punts a* designed were not suited to lltu hilt raised in the Auckland Harbour. It was resolved to forward a copy of the report to tho designer. Mr Taylor also submitted a report furnishing details of account for repairs to wharves and jottien. It showed tho total estimates to have been £1,904 1O« 2d, and the actual expenditure waa £2,700 7ft Od, The secretary explained that it was almost impossible to estimate tho real cost of repairs until a job was opened up. With regard to the storage of explosives, tl»o Chairman said the matter had not got much further ah ami. Colonel Polo-Penton was in Anckland, and would be seen in due course upon tho question of site.
